Introduction to NaturalReader Text to Speech Alternatives
Text to speech (TTS) technology has revolutionized the way we interact with digital content, making information more accessible and productive for developers, educators, and businesses alike. NaturalReader is a widely recognized text to speech software, known for its user-friendly interface and lifelike synthetic voices. However, as the demand for advanced AI voice generators, cross-platform compatibility, and flexible licensing grows in 2025, many developers and technical users are seeking out NaturalReader text to speech alternatives that better match their unique requirements.
Whether you need TTS for accessibility, eLearning, content creation, or custom integrations, exploring alternatives can unlock new possibilities. In this post, we’ll compare top NaturalReader competitors, examine their strengths, and provide actionable insights for choosing the best TTS solution for your workflow.
What Makes a Great NaturalReader Text to Speech Alternative?
When evaluating alternatives to NaturalReader, it’s crucial to focus on features that impact both usability and integration in technical projects:
- Natural-sounding voices: Neural speech synthesis and voice cloning can create realistic, expressive audio outputs for various use cases.
- File compatibility: Support for formats like PDF, DOCX, ePub, HTML, and direct text input ensures flexibility.
- Commercial rights and licensing: Especially vital for business, content creators, and commercial voiceover usage.
- Customization: Ability to tweak speed, pitch, pronunciation, and even accent or language.
- API and SDK availability: Essential for developers wishing to embed TTS functionality into apps, websites, or automation workflows. For those seeking to add real-time voice features, a
Voice SDK
can be a valuable addition to your toolkit. - Accessibility features: Screen reader compatibility, dyslexia-friendly modes, and support for reading disabilities.
- Cross-platform support: Browser extensions, desktop apps, mobile, and cloud APIs improve workflow integration.
Here’s a high-level comparison of must-have features:
Top NaturalReader Text to Speech Alternatives
1. ReadSpeaker
ReadSpeaker is a leading AI voice generator and TTS platform used by enterprises, educational institutions, and accessibility-focused organizations. Its advanced neural speech synthesis delivers highly natural-sounding voices in multiple languages and dialects. ReadSpeaker supports a wide range of file formats, including text, PDF, Word, ePub, and web content, making it ideal for diverse workflows.
Key Features:
- 100+ neural voices in 35+ languages
- Deep neural speech synthesis for lifelike audio
- Pronunciation editor for technical or brand-specific vocabulary
- Commercial usage rights and flexible licensing
- Cloud-based API and SDKs for integration in web, mobile, and desktop applications
- Accessibility tools for education, business, and public sector
Strengths and Use Cases:
- Seamless integration into eLearning platforms and web portals
- Supports TTS for YouTube, PDFs, audiobooks, and eLearning content
- Popular in accessibility software and productivity tools
For developers looking to add calling capabilities alongside TTS, exploring a
phone call api
can further enhance communication features in your applications.Sample Integration (API Usage Example):
1import requests
2
3API_ENDPOINT = "https://api.readspeaker.com/v1/tts"
4API_KEY = "YOUR_READSPEAKER_API_KEY"
5
6def synthesize_text(text, voice="en-US_JennyNeural"):
7 headers = {
8 "Authorization": f"Bearer {API_KEY}",
9 "Content-Type": "application/json"
10 }
11 payload = {
12 "text": text,
13 "voice": voice,
14 "outputFormat": "mp3"
15 }
16 response = requests.post(API_ENDPOINT, json=payload, headers=headers)
17 if response.status_code == 200:
18 with open("output.mp3", "wb") as f:
19 f.write(response.content)
20 print("Audio file saved as output.mp3")
21 else:
22 print(f"Error: {response.status_code} - {response.text}")
23
24synthesize_text("Hello, this is a test using ReadSpeaker API.")
25
2. MWS Reader
MWS Reader is a robust, Windows-based TTS solution tailored for education, accessibility, and personal productivity. Its intuitive interface and wide compatibility with document formats make it a solid alternative for users who need to convert text to audio quickly.
Key Features:
- Supports reading from PDFs, web pages, emails, and clipboard
- Simple drag-and-drop document interface
- Multiple voice options (SAPI5, Microsoft voices, custom voices)
- Adjustable speed, pitch, and voice settings
- Export to MP3 or WAV for offline listening
- Tools for dyslexia, reading disabilities, and eLearning
For those developing web applications, integrating a
javascript video and audio calling sdk
can complement TTS features and provide a more interactive user experience.Strengths and Use Cases:
- Popular in schools and for users with reading disabilities
- Can be used as a browser extension for online content
- Effective for TTS in education, eLearning, and personal productivity
Feature Set for Education and Accessibility:
- Word highlighting
- Pronunciation editor
- Batch conversion for multiple files
3. Invicta-TTS
Invicta-TTS is an open-source, lightweight TTS solution favored by developers who value simplicity and customization. While it may not offer neural speech synthesis or commercial licensing, it excels at rapid prototyping and command-line usage.
Key Features:
- Open-source and free for personal/non-commercial use
- Change voice speed, pitch, and color
- Cross-platform: Windows, macOS, Linux
- Simple CLI interface and minimal dependencies
If you're working in Python, you might also consider integrating a
python video and audio calling sdk
to build comprehensive communication tools alongside your TTS solution.Simplicity and Customization:
Invicta-TTS is ideal for scripting, automation, and educational projects where ease of use and full control over parameters are critical. You can customize:
- Speech rate (words per minute)
- Pitch (tone modulation)
- Voice color (timbre)
Example command-line usage:
1invicta-tts --text "This is an Invicta-TTS example." --speed 1.2 --pitch 0.8 --output example.mp3
2
4. Other Notable Alternatives
While ReadSpeaker, MWS Reader, and Invicta-TTS cover a broad range of needs, several other TTS engines are worth considering:
Balabolka:
- Free, Windows-based TTS supporting a wide array of voices (SAPI, Microsoft, eSpeak)
- Batch file conversion, subtitle support, and pronunciation dictionaries
- Lacks advanced neural voices and cloud features
Microsoft Azure TTS:
- Cloud-based AI voice generator with 400+ neural voices
- API-driven, supports voice cloning and real-time synthesis
- Commercial rights available, pay-as-you-go pricing
- Easily integrates with business, web, and mobile apps
Google Cloud TTS:
- Supports 220+ voices in 40+ languages
- Neural network-based speech synthesis
- API/SDK for integration in cross-platform apps
- Features like SSML, custom lexicons, and pronunciation tuning
- Commercial licensing; pay-as-you-go
If you want to quickly add video and audio calling to your web platform, an
embed video calling sdk
offers a fast and efficient solution without extensive coding.Below is a quick feature comparison table of these alternatives:
How to Choose the Right NaturalReader Text to Speech Alternative
Selecting the best NaturalReader text to speech alternative depends on several factors:
- Use Case: Are you developing accessibility software, integrating TTS into a web app, creating commercial voiceovers, or supporting eLearning?
- Price and Licensing: Open-source and free options are great for personal projects, while commercial applications may require paid solutions with appropriate licensing.
- Platform Support: Consider OS compatibility (Windows, macOS, Linux, web, mobile) and API/SDK availability. For robust conferencing and collaboration, a
Video Calling API
can be integrated alongside your TTS solution. - Languages and Voices: Multilingual support and variety in voice options are critical for global reach or personalized experiences.
Tips for Testing and Evaluating:
- Start with free trials or demo versions.
- Test integration with your tech stack (API, CLI, SDK).
- Evaluate voice quality, latency, and customization options.
- Consider accessibility features and file support for your target audience.
For those seeking to enhance their applications with interactive voice features, a
Voice SDK
can provide the necessary tools to build live audio rooms and real-time communication.Conclusion: Finding Your Ideal NaturalReader Text to Speech Alternative
With the growth of AI voice generators and TTS software in 2025, developers have a wealth of alternatives beyond NaturalReader. Explore, prototype, and evaluate to find the perfect fit for your technical, business, or accessibility needs. If you're ready to experience advanced communication and TTS integration,
Try it for free
and see how these solutions can transform your workflow.For those building modern, interactive applications, leveraging a
Voice SDK
can further enhance your product’s capabilities and user engagement.Want to level-up your learning? Subscribe now
Subscribe to our newsletter for more tech based insights
FAQ